Darling Foodies, prepare yourselves for a Marbella escapade! Imagine: four of you, two sophisticated couples, ready to embark on a culinary adventure in the heart of Spain. Fall in Marbella is simply magical – the high season crowds have thinned, leaving behind a wonderfully relaxed atmosphere, perfect for savoring the sun-drenched coast and the vibrant culture. The weather is delightfully warm, averaging around 20°C (68°F), with crisp evenings ideal for romantic strolls.

Our Marbella food journey begins with lunch at La Casita, a charming casual dining restaurant nestled in the Old Town, a stone's throw from the iconic Orange Square. Expect traditional Andalusian cuisine, bursting with flavour, and friendly service. We'll enjoy fresh seafood, tapas, and perhaps a refreshing glass of local wine. This meal, including appetizers and drinks, should cost around €80 per couple.

Later, we'll explore the bustling streets, admiring the beautiful Moorish architecture, the fragrant orange blossoms, and the friendly locals going about their daily lives. The air is filled with the sounds of Spanish guitar music drifting from nearby cafes and the lively chatter of the locals. You'll notice the abundance of bougainvillea, vibrant splashes of color adorning many homes and buildings. Many Marbellans keep cats as pets.

For dinner, we'll elevate our experience with a fine dining experience at Skina, a Michelin-starred restaurant located in the city center, known for its innovative take on Andalusian gastronomy. Here, the ambiance is refined, the service impeccable, and the food simply exquisite. Expect a memorable evening with delicious dishes incorporating fresh, seasonal ingredients. This will be a special treat, so let's budget €150 per couple for dinner, including drinks and dessert.

During your stay, don’t forget to try the local specialties! Gazpacho (a chilled tomato soup), espinacas con garbanzos (spinach with chickpeas), and pescaíto frito (fried fish) are absolute must-tries. Bear in mind that service charges are usually included in the bill, but a small additional tip for exceptional service is always appreciated.

Let's plan for a variety of activities beyond dining. Perhaps a scenic boat trip along the coast (€50 per person), or a visit to the beautiful Puerto Banús, known for its luxury yachts and designer boutiques (€20 for taxi fares, entrance to the area is free). Remember, the exchange rate may fluctuate slightly during your fall trip, so it's advisable to check the current rate before you leave.

Remember to communicate any dietary restrictions or preferences to the restaurants in advance, ensuring a seamless and enjoyable experience for everyone.

Total Estimated Trip Cost (per couple):

Lunch: €80

Dinner: €150

Boat Trip: €50

Taxi Fares/Activities: €20

Total: €300 (approximately)

This is just an estimate; costs can vary based on your choices and preferences. However, this gives you a good starting point to plan your budget. Enjoy your glamorous Marbella adventure!
